The financial journey of Chris Canty, both as a former NFL player and now as an ESPN commentator, offers a compelling case study in professional success and the transition from the field to the broadcast booth. Born in the Bronx, Canty's journey is one of resilience, skill, and a keen understanding of opportunity. He has successfully parlayed his athletic prowess into a prominent media career, demonstrating the diverse paths available to athletes after their playing days are over.
Canty's career in the NFL saw him excel as a defensive end and defensive tackle. He spent eleven years in the league, playing for the Dallas Cowboys, the New York Giants, and the Baltimore Ravens. His playing career culminated in a Super Bowl XLVI victory with the New York Giants, a testament to his skill and contribution to his team's success. This period of his life was marked not only by athletic achievement but also by the financial rewards commensurate with his professional status.
Financial details from his playing days offer insights into the earning potential of NFL players. For example, in 2015, Canty signed a 2-year, $4.65 million contract with the Baltimore Ravens. Further reflecting his value, the Baltimore Ravens declined a $2.915 million option for the 2016 season, making him an unrestricted free agent. These figures, while reflective of the salary cap dynamics of the league, highlight the earning capacity of established NFL players.
The transition from the gridiron to the studio is a well-trodden path, but Canty's success in sports broadcasting is notable. He currently holds a prominent role at ESPN Radio, co-hosting the morning drive show "Unsportsmanlike." This role allows him to share his insights and analysis, leveraging his years of experience and knowledge of the game. Cantys presence on ESPN Radio, along with his work on other ESPN platforms, has made him a familiar and respected figure in the sports media landscape.
His career at ESPN began in the afternoon drive, where he partnered with Chris Carlin. Prior to his national show, Canty contributed to "DiPietro, Canty & Rothenberg" on 98.7 FM ESPN New York, alongside Rick DiPietro and Dave Rothenberg. This demonstrates the progression of his career and how he has gradually ascended to more prominent roles within the network. The show "Unsportsmanlike" which he co-hosts, is simulcast on ESPN2, further amplifying his reach and impact.
